Pittsburgh Penguins defenseman Kris Letang is back on injured reserve with a lower-body injury.

Letang reportedly sustained a broken toe during Tuesday's 1-0 win over the Montreal Canadiens, which was his first game back after missing three games with a lower-body ailment.

The 25-year-old has three goals and 25 assists in 28 games this season.

In addition, the Penguins recalled defenseman Simon Despres from Wilkes- Barre/Scranton of the American Hockey League. He has two goals and five assists in 24 games with Pittsburgh this season.

The Penguins, who have won 13 straight games, face the Jets on Thursday.
